Stifel Financial's Q4 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2014, Stifel Financial held 2,559 positions worth $18B, up 58% from $11.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 11% of the portfolio.

Stifel Financial deployed $5.62B of net new capital in Q4 2014, opening 321 new positions and adding to 1,232 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Chuy's Holdings, Inc. Common Stock: 623,266 shares worth $17.9M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 14% of assets, up from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$271M trimmed.
